An Investigation into the Biofluorescence Patterns of Precancerous Oral Lesions

Clinical trial using Qraycam Pro to observe and characterize fluorescence expression in oral potentially malignant disorders (OPMDs) lesions and normal mucosa

Inclusion criteria

Inclusion criteria: ? Adults aged 19 years or older ? Subjects who, after receiving an explanation of the clinical trial, voluntarily sign the informed consent form and do not meet any of the exclusion criteria ? Subjects with oral precancerous lesions affecting only one side, allowing for comparison of the fluorescence characteristics of the normal tissue and mucosa on the opposite side, if possible ? Participants for whom a tissue biopsy is performed by an oral and maxillofacial surgeon and who are confirmed through pathological analysis to have one or more of the following five diagnoses (leukoplakia, proliferative papillary leukoplakia, erythroplakia, oral lichen planus, or lichen-like lesions) among the oral precancerous conditions classified by the WHO

Exclusion criteria

Exclusion criteria: ? Pregnant women ? Individuals for whom tissue biopsy is contraindicated: those with bleeding disorders or uncontrolled systemic diseases (this will be determined, if necessary, through consultation with the patient’s primary care physician or referral to other departments) ? Patients taking photosensitizing medications ? Patients with erythropoietic protoporphyria or solar urticaria ? Patients who are light-sensitive or have ophthalmic conditions (Although the light used by Qraycam Pro is visible light and no objective adverse effects on the eyes have been reported, these patients are excluded as a precautionary measure) ? Patients with extensive lesions where it is difficult to identify normal tissue symmetrical to the lesion within the subject, making the location for obtaining a control sample unclear
